Máster Completo en JavaScript de cero a experto, incluye clases de inglés ¡GRATIS! 
Contacta a un asesor ¡¡Clic Aquí!!

En el mundo de la programación, la tecnología evoluciona a un ritmo vertiginoso. Lo que ayer era lo último en desarrollo, hoy puede estar considerado obsoleto. Mantenerse actualizado es clave para escribir código eficiente, escalable y seguro. En este artículo, te presentamos 3 hábitos comunes que podrían estar frenando tu progreso como desarrollador y te ofrecemos consejos para superarlos.

Adiós a los comentarios excesivos

El problema: Comentarios extensos y detallados en cada línea de código pueden parecer una buena idea, pero en realidad pueden dificultar la lectura y el mantenimiento del código.

La solución:

  • Comentarios concisos: Utiliza comentarios solo para explicar las secciones más complejas o las decisiones de diseño no obvias.
  • Documentación clara: Emplea herramientas de documentación para generar una descripción general del código y sus funciones.
  • Código autoexplicativo: Escribe código limpio y bien estructurado que sea fácil de entender sin necesidad de muchos comentarios.

Despídete de las variables globales

El problema: Las variables globales pueden causar conflictos de nombres, dificultar la depuración y hacer que el código sea menos modular.

La solución:

  • Variables locales: Utiliza variables locales dentro de las funciones para limitar su alcance.
  • Paso de argumentos: Pasa los datos necesarios como argumentos a las funciones.
  • Módulos: Organiza tu código en módulos para evitar la contaminación del espacio de nombres global.

Obtén descuentos exclusivos de nuestros cursos en vivo en línea

Capacítate con los expertos


Olvídate de los condicionales anidados

El problema: Los condicionales anidados pueden hacer que el código sea difícil de leer y mantener.

La solución:

  • Funciones auxiliares: Extrae la lógica compleja de los condicionales en funciones separadas.
  • Expresiones ternarias: Utiliza expresiones ternarias para simplificar condicionales simples.
  • Patrones de diseño: Considera patrones de diseño como el patrón de estado o el patrón de estrategia para manejar estados complejos.

Máster Completo en JavaScript de cero a experto, incluye clases de inglés ¡GRATIS! 
Contacta a un asesor ¡¡Clic Aquí!!

About Author

Lupita

0 0 votos
Article Rating
Suscribir
Notificar de
guest
0 Comments
Comentarios.
Ver todos los comentarios
0
¿Te gusta este articulo? por favor comentax